The AED Foundation of Ontario is a non-profit organization. Our mission is the promotion, advocacy, and education of automatic external defibrillators in the community.
Every year in Ontario approximately fourteen thousand people suffer a sudden cardiac arrest. Research shows that early CPR and AED use increase the chances of survival up to 60%. Unfortunately, the amount of time an AED is used is less than 4%. While public access defibrillators and programs have existed in Ontario for over twenty years, to date the survivability from an out of hospital sudden cardiac arrest has still remained at less than 10%.
